вторник, 24 апреля 2012 г.

Add a custom ringtone to Unified Communications Manager

Добавить свой собственный рингтон на колл-менеджер совсем не так сложно, как может показаться вначале. Основная сложность заключается в создании правильного и корректного аудио-файла.

Начну с того, что приведу основные характеристики для файла цысковского рингтона:

Raw PCM (no header)

8000 samples per second

8 bits per sample

mu-law compression

Maximum ring size—16080 samples

Minimum ring size—240 samples

Number of samples in the ring evenly divisible by 240
Ring starts and ends at the zero crossing. 

Сделать такой файл можно чуть ли не во всех современных аудио-редакторах. Я предпочитаю пользоваться старым добрым Cool Edit 2 (ныне купленный компанией Adobe).

Предположим, что непосредственно сам файл рингтона у вас уже есть..благо их даже в интернете готовых немало..Основные шаги будут следующие:
  1. скачиваем с колл-менеджера файл Ringlist.xml для последующего редактирования
  2. Редактируем файл Ringlist.xml 
  3. Заливаем файл Ringlist.xml обратно на CUCM + заливаем сами рингтоны в формате .raw
  4. Рестартуем сервис tftp на CUCM
Чтобы скачать с кол-менеджера какой-либо файл, можно использовать бесплатный tftp сервер/клиент TFTPD32 .

Скачивание файл Ringlist.xml 

  1. открываем tftpd32 и убеждаемся что у него в настройках стоит галочка tftp client
  2. в поле Host вбиваем IP-адрес колл-менеджера
  3. в поле Local File указываем полный путь вместе с именем файла, куда будет сохранен скаченный файлик, например D:/TFTP/Ringlist.xml
  4. в поле Remote File указываем имя файла, который хотите скачать с колл-менеджера. Тут полный путь не надо, просто имя файла 
  5. нажимаем кнопку Get - вуаля, файлик скачан!

Редактирование файла Ringlist.xml

  1. Открываем файл в любом текстовом редакторе
  2. Создаем новый блок, заключенный в тэгах <RING> и </RING>, либо просто копируем любой существующий и правим, выставляя своё наименование и имя файла
Загрузка файла рингтона и файла Ringlist.xml обратно на CUCM

  1. Идём в Call Manager OS Administration
  2. В меню Software Upgrades выбираем пункт TFTP File Management
  3. Выбираем Upload File и далее загружаем наши .raw .и xml файлы
Рестарт TFTP сервиса

  1. Идём в Call Manager Serviceability
  2. В меню Tools выбираем Control Center - Feature Services
  3. Выбираем сервер CUCM (в случае если настроен кластер - последовательно повторяем операцию с каждым сервером) 
  4. Ищем службу Cisco TFTP и нажимаем кнопку Restart
Вот, собственно и всё! Перезагружать телефон после этого необязательно, т.к. он будет подгружать необходимую информацию (.xml и файл рингтона) при каждом обращении к соответствующему пункту выбора рингтона на девайсе.




Комментариев нет:

Отправить комментарий

Примечание. Отправлять комментарии могут только участники этого блога.